Especialista em Wordpress

A Creapar Desenvolvimento é uma empresa especializada em Wordpress. Estamos comprometidos em proporcionar aos nossos clientes soluções web avançadas e criativas que se adaptam às reais necessidades e objetivos. Desenvolvemos sites, sistemas, lojas virtuais, portais de conteúdo, intranets, extranets e muito mais, sempre focando em alcançar os objetivos do negócio. Nossa equipe de profissionais é altamente qualificada, com vasto know how nas áreas de design, desenvolvimento, SEO, marketing digital e muito mais. Estamos comprometidos em fornecer a melhor experiência on-line, para todos.

O que é JavaBeans? (Tecnologia)

Facebook
LinkedIn
WhatsApp
Pinterest

O que é JavaBeans?

JavaBeans é uma tecnologia que permite a criação de componentes reutilizáveis em Java. Esses componentes são chamados de JavaBeans e podem ser utilizados em diferentes aplicações Java. Eles seguem uma série de convenções e padrões definidos pela especificação JavaBeans, o que facilita sua integração e reutilização em diferentes contextos.

Características dos JavaBeans

Os JavaBeans possuem algumas características que os tornam poderosos e flexíveis. Primeiramente, eles são serializáveis, o que significa que podem ser convertidos em uma sequência de bytes e armazenados em disco ou transmitidos pela rede. Além disso, os JavaBeans são independentes de plataforma, o que significa que podem ser executados em qualquer ambiente Java, desde que a máquina virtual Java esteja instalada.

Outra característica importante dos JavaBeans é a capacidade de serem inspecionados e manipulados por ferramentas de desenvolvimento. Isso significa que é possível visualizar e editar as propriedades dos JavaBeans em tempo de design, facilitando o desenvolvimento e a depuração de aplicações que utilizam esses componentes.

Como criar um JavaBean?

Para criar um JavaBean, é necessário seguir algumas convenções definidas pela especificação JavaBeans. Primeiramente, a classe deve possuir um construtor padrão, sem parâmetros, que será utilizado para criar instâncias do JavaBean. Além disso, é necessário fornecer métodos de acesso (getters) e modificação (setters) para as propriedades do JavaBean.

As propriedades do JavaBean devem ser declaradas como variáveis de instância privadas e devem possuir métodos de acesso e modificação correspondentes. Por exemplo, se a propriedade se chama “nome”, a classe deve possuir os métodos “getNome” e “setNome”. Esses métodos são utilizados pelas ferramentas de desenvolvimento e por outras classes para acessar e modificar as propriedades do JavaBean.

Como utilizar um JavaBean?

Para utilizar um JavaBean em uma aplicação Java, é necessário primeiro instanciar o JavaBean utilizando o construtor padrão. Em seguida, é possível utilizar os métodos de acesso e modificação para interagir com as propriedades do JavaBean.

Além disso, os JavaBeans podem ser utilizados em diferentes contextos, como em aplicações desktop, web ou mobile. Eles podem ser integrados a frameworks e bibliotecas Java, facilitando o desenvolvimento de aplicações complexas.

Vantagens dos JavaBeans

Os JavaBeans possuem diversas vantagens que os tornam uma escolha popular no desenvolvimento de aplicações Java. Primeiramente, eles promovem a reutilização de código, uma vez que os JavaBeans podem ser utilizados em diferentes aplicações e contextos. Isso reduz o tempo de desenvolvimento e facilita a manutenção do código.

Além disso, os JavaBeans são facilmente integráveis a ferramentas de desenvolvimento, o que facilita o desenvolvimento e a depuração de aplicações que utilizam esses componentes. As ferramentas de desenvolvimento podem inspecionar e manipular as propriedades dos JavaBeans em tempo de design, o que agiliza o processo de desenvolvimento.

Exemplos de uso dos JavaBeans

Os JavaBeans podem ser utilizados em uma variedade de contextos e aplicações. Por exemplo, em uma aplicação web, é comum utilizar JavaBeans para representar os dados de um formulário HTML. Cada campo do formulário pode ser representado por uma propriedade do JavaBean, e os métodos de acesso e modificação podem ser utilizados para validar e processar os dados do formulário.

Outro exemplo de uso dos JavaBeans é em aplicações desktop, onde eles podem ser utilizados para representar objetos gráficos, como botões, caixas de texto e menus. Os JavaBeans podem ser configurados visualmente em tempo de design, facilitando a criação de interfaces de usuário complexas.

Conclusão

Em resumo, JavaBeans é uma tecnologia poderosa e flexível que permite a criação de componentes reutilizáveis em Java. Eles possuem características que os tornam independentes de plataforma e facilmente integráveis a ferramentas de desenvolvimento. Os JavaBeans promovem a reutilização de código e facilitam o desenvolvimento de aplicações complexas. Com sua capacidade de serem inspecionados e manipulados por ferramentas de desenvolvimento, os JavaBeans são uma escolha popular no desenvolvimento de aplicações Java.

Veja outros Termos
Deprecated: Use of "parent" in callables is deprecated in /var/www/html/wp-content/plugins/wp-rocket/inc/Dependencies/Minify/JS.php on line 127